Ever wondered how much your stolen data is actually worth? Not to you, but in cold hard cash to the criminals who are buying it? The answer, according to the latest research of dark web marketplace pricing, would appear to be not a lot – and would be in cryptocurrency, not cash. This appears especially true if you’re from the US or the UK.
The dark web, the part of the internet that’s invisible to your average user and mainstream search engines, is home to many criminal marketplaces. Accessible through a Tor (The Onion Router) browser, these occasionally make the news when they get taken down by law enforcement.
